    This place in Vestavia Hills offers a taste of authentic Cajun cuisine

    3 hours ago
    User-posted content

    Craving authentic foods that encapsulate Louisiana's culinary legacy, the Cajun Seafood House in Vestavia Hills is a refuge for fans of Cajun and Creole cuisine. Rich sausage, chicken, and shrimp combined in a dark roux base is the main attraction at Gumbo Ya Ya. Other well-liked dishes include Shrimp and Grits, a Cajun-inspired southern classic; Etouffee, a flavorful and spicy dish with crawfish or shrimp; and Blackened Grouper, a regular favorite because of its perfectly seared and seasoned outside. Crispy Hush Puppies, soft Crab Claws, and flavorful Jambalaya are some of the restaurant's other accolades.

    One standout dish at Cajun Seafood House:

    The Shrimp & Grits ($16.99) is a really good entrée from Cajun Seafood House. The combination of large, juicy shrimp sautéed in a savory, spicy sauce and served over creamy, buttery grits is a delicious dish. It is a customer favorite and ideal for people looking for a hearty but flavorful lunch because of the harmony of flavors and textures. Whether you're a resident or just visiting, the portions are substantial and guarantee a pleasurable dining experience.
